## Onboarding: Flaky Integration Tests — Tollbridge Payments

For the weekly sync: the Tollbridge payments service has ~6 flaky integration tests, all in the settlement suite. Root cause is a shared sandbox ledger that isn't reset between runs. Workaround: retag with `@serial` until the fixture rewrite lands. Don't mute them — they've caught two real race conditions. New folks: the sandbox vault needs unlocking on first run, using the recovery passphrase provided below.

vault phrase of fawip-kawef = istix-frador

MEMO — To Branch Managers

Quick heads-up: head office has decided to hedge about 60% of our foreign receipts through Quarrow Bank forwards for the rest of the year. The pel has been jumpy since spring, and we'd rather lock in margins than gamble. No action needed at branch level beyond flagging large foreign orders early. The percentage was chosen to fit the plans set out below.

board note of kadug-tawig: Only 5 of the 100 pilot accounts renewed Oliath, so a churn review is set for April 15.

Finance Review Summary — Franchise Agreement

The proposed franchise agreement with Tellbrook Hospitality covers six outlets in the Marwyn district under the Copperlane Café brand. Royalty is set at 6% of gross sales, with a fixed marketing levy. Initial fees recover our onboarding cost within fourteen months on base-case volumes. Working capital exposure is limited to fit-out loans, capped and secured. The agreement aligns with our regional targets, as outlined below.

board note of yageg-yadug: The northern region missed its Framir quota by 13.1 percent last quarter. Lamathek Freight plans to raise the Quenael list price by 30.2 percent in March. The pricing group signed off on a budget of $133.5 million for Project Novok. The renewal with Gilethek Foods closes at $60.0 million a year, 2.7 percent above the last contract.